Geranium essential oil is extracted from the flowers, leaves, and branches by using steam extracts. The oil is pale green. The use of geranium can be traced back to ancient Egypt and Victorian times. Fresh geranium brings the feeling of safety and comfort, boosts spirit and releases sad emotions. Since it’s smell is similar to that of roses and is much affordable, it is also called the “rose of civilians.”

Cypress essential oil is mainly distilled from the fresh leaves and cones of Cypress. It is colorless or light yellow. Distilled essential oils give off light woody and amber aromas as if one is within a giant Cypress forest. It makes one’s soul feel refreshing. Cypress can soothe skin tensions, regulate oil secretion and tighten pores for optimal moisturizing.

Eucalyptus itself is antibacterial and can be used to relieve pain stress. It has significant effects on soothing skin when used against sunburn. Aboriginal Australians often uses eucalyptus to treat wounds to prevent bacterial growth and promote construction of new skin.
The fresh scent of eucalyptus oil is best used in work area or living room where frequent activities are being performed. It helps to clear one’s mind, focus and promote respiratory conditioning. However, due to its strong penetration scent, it is advised to use little dosage at a time to adjust the overall smell accordingly.
